Casey Jones, head coach of Cornell Men's Ice Hockey, will be an assistant coach for the U.S. Collegiate Selects at the 2026 Spengler Cup in Switzerland. He joins head coach Mike Souza and fellow assistant Scott Sandelin to form a highly accomplished coaching team. Jones expressed excitement about representing collegiate hockey at this prestigious tournament, which has deep traditions. The U.S. squad will begin its tournament against Fr枚lunda HC on December 26, 2026.

By the Numbers
  • Jones achieved 22 wins as head coach in his first season, the most in Cornell history for a first-year coach.
  • The U.S. Collegiate Selects reached the Spengler Cup championship game in their debut last year.
State of Play
  • The Selects will open against reigning Champions Hockey League winner Fr枚lunda HC.
  • The coaching staff is composed of experienced leaders, including Scott Sandelin with three national championships.
What's Next

The full roster of the U.S. Collegiate Selects, featuring 25 student-athletes from NCAA Division I conferences, will be announced in the upcoming months. The team's performance could set the stage for future opportunities in international collegiate hockey.
